WebOct 10, 2024 · The second “Hartree” term, is the electrostatic potential from the charge distribution of N electrons, including an unphysical self-interaction of electrons when j = i. The third, “exchange” term, acts only on electrons with the same spin and comes from the Slater determinant form of the wavefunction.
